Selling Homeowners a Solar Dream
slugo writes to mention a Wired article discussing a unique business looking to capitalize on interest in solar power. The
Citizenr company will install a solar generator on your roof, completely for free. You then buy power from it, instead of a regular power company, at a fixed rate that's likely to be lower than the usual power fees. The company will make money on these usage fees, as well as credits from the federal government for spreading the use of solar power. If it sounds too good to be true to you, you're not alone. A number of financial analysts have warned people away from the company. "The naysayers are finding lots to say nay to. Much of the criticism is clinging to the company's multilevel marketing scheme. So far, more than 700 people have enlisted as independent Citizenr sales agents -- what the company calls 'ecopenuers' -- or about one sales representative for every 10 customers, with significant overlap. Heading that sales army is 42-year-old Styler, a veteran of multilevel marketing and a colorful figure in his own right." Pyramid marketing and shady business or not, it's an intriguing idea.

This works under net metering, so it is not really a matter of running out of electricity. There is no storage in these systems except that provided by the grid and its responsiveness to changing loads. Net metering runs over a year, so an unusually cloudy year could affect revenues, but there are 40 states with net metering laws, so it would have to be cloudy all year everywhere for this to be a problem.

The roof, shading factors, past electric usage all go into the system design. Under the 25 year contacts, there is one free deinstall-reinstall in case you need to move or reroof.
Installs are performed by franchises. These are brick and mortar. The network marketing is for sales. It is working as well.
These systems are only available where there is net metering. You use up kWh credits when the weather is cloudy that you build up when the weather is fair.
The amount of roof the system needs depends on how much electricity you use. The panel configuration is still not set but they will be 15% efficient. So, you can take 340 W/m^2 http://en.wikipedia.org/wiki/Solar_radiation day night average mutiply by 0.15 and get about 50 W/m^2 out. For a 1000 kWh/mo bill you can work out that you use 1.4 kW on average so you need about 28 m^2 of panels, about 5 meters square. The tilt and orientation of your roof is also important and the amount of annual cloud cover. Ground mounted systems are also offered.

Photovoltaic generation on a house-load level IS cost-effective in one situation: New construction in rural areas, where it displaces running a long (and high-priced) grid connection. Then the money that would have been spent on the grid tie can be spent on the capital cost of the photovoltaic system instead.
This one requires a grid tie for net metering, so that displacement is not available.
Unfortunately, equipment costs for grid-tied photovoltaic equipment is still high enough that you're ahead to invest the money it would have cost and spend the interest buying power for the life of the system you didn't install. (This could change with enough lowering of equipment costs or raising of electric power prices.)

To answer your question: yes, I would love to own the system outright, and to outfit it with a large bank of deep-cycle batteries, etc. However, I do not have the $35-50,000 that such a system would require, nor do I have the credit to finance such a system. Therefore, CitizenRe, with their virtually "no risk to either side" contract, is the best option for "going green" and also saving a whole bunch of money.
Right now, CitizenRe has nothing about me except a name, an address, a telephone number, and a signature on a piece of paper indicating I will purchase all the electricity their solar cells can generate for a period of 25 years at $0.08/kWh. I predict this will be an excellent gamble, as energy prices are unlikely to fall dramatically (right now, the average rate for electric service in Texas is $0.124/kWh), and I will still be generating electricity in an environmentally-friendly manner.
